Sadly, Disneyland Paris announced that they would be extending the closure dates up until 2nd April 2021 inline with the restrictions in place in France.
For many people, Disneyland Paris gives a great choice to visit during the UK Closed Season since they would normally be operating year-round.
This is another great shame for the Theme Park Industry, something which is already a great struggle, and don’t forget will be even more of a struggle for Disneyland Paris with the lost income and all of the plans for the Studio’s expansion which is on-going.
For the hotels based at Disneyland Paris, at the time of this post, they have announced the re-opening dates as below (this is subject to change, please ensure you keep an eye on their website!)
- Disney’s Newport Bay Club and Disney’s Hotel Santa Fe on 2 April 2021
- Disney’s Hotel Cheyenne and Disney’s Davy Crockett Ranch on 1 July 2021
- Disney’s Sequoia Lodge on 23 October 2021
- The Disneyland Hotel will remain closed until further notice
